Paul Humphries is affiliated with Charles Sturt University in Australia and specializes in Environmental Science, with a primary focus on nature and landscape conservation and ecology. Their research spans several interrelated subfields, including global and planetary change, aquatic science, and general health professions.

The scientist's recent published work covers a diverse range of topics related to aquatic and environmental sciences. Notable papers include:

  • "Mortality events resulting from Australia's catastrophic fires threaten aquatic biota" (2020, Global Change Biology)
  • "Fragmentation of lateral connectivity and fish population dynamics in large rivers" (2022, Fish and Fisheries)
  • "Loss of Earth's old, wise, and large animals" (2024, Science)
  • "Flood ecology" (2024, BioScience)
  • "Hyriid mussels (Unionoida) enhance benthic organic matter and meiofauna densities in a temperate Australian river" (2021, Freshwater Biology)

Their research largely concentrates on fish ecology and management, fish biology and ecology, aquatic invertebrate ecology and behavior, and freshwater macroinvertebrate diversity and ecology. Additional interests include hydrology and sediment transport processes, flood risk assessment and management, as well as marine and fisheries research.

In addition to journal articles, Paul Humphries has published a book titled The Life and Times of the Murray Cod (2023) with CSIRO Publishing, contributing to the documentation of native fish species and their environmental contexts.
